Tirzepatide: 17% weight loss in real care

A 107-patient Spanish cohort reports 17.21% mean weight loss on tirzepatide at six months, at a median 7.5 mg dose. There is no control arm.

A prospective observational study of 107 adults with obesity in Palencia, Spain, reports a mean weight reduction of 18.04 kg after six months on tirzepatide, equal to 17.21% of starting body weight. The median dose at the six-month visit was 7.5 mg once weekly[1]. The paper appeared in Clinical Nutrition ESPEN on 1 August 2026. It is a single-arm cohort with no control group, and that shapes what the headline number can and cannot tell you.

What the study measured

The design was prospective, longitudinal and observational. Participants were followed as they were treated in routine care rather than randomised to anything. Entry required a body mass index of 30 kg/m2 or above, or 27 kg/m2 or above plus at least one weight-related condition, which is the same threshold used in the phase-3 obesity trials. The primary outcomes were change in body weight and body composition at six months. Anthropometric measures, glycaemic and lipid parameters, quality of life and tolerability were recorded alongside.

The authors are based at the endocrinology and nutrition unit of the Complejo Asistencial Universitario de Palencia, with co-authors from the obesity division of the Spanish Society of Endocrinology and Nutrition[1]. That detail matters when reading the result. These patients were being seen in a specialist obesity service, not collecting pens from a telehealth queue, and a specialist service delivers dietary and behavioural care alongside the injection.

The numbers, and the denominator question

At six months the mean reduction was 18.04 kg, or 17.21% from baseline. A total of 95.35% of participants reached at least 5% weight loss and 60.47% reached at least 15%. Glycaemic and lipid profiles improved, health-related quality of life improved, tolerability was described as favourable, and the dropout rate was 3.7%[1].

One arithmetic note before anyone compares those responder rates to a trial. 95.35% and 60.47% do not divide cleanly out of 107; they are consistent with a denominator in the mid-eighties. The likeliest reading is that the six-month analysis covers the participants who had reached that visit rather than everyone enrolled, and the abstract does not say how many that was. Anyone weighing this against randomised data should check the full paper for the analysis population, because completer analyses tend to flatter a drug. People who stop early, whether because it is not working or not tolerable, drop out of the average.

The 7.5 mg detail is the interesting part

The median maintenance dose at six months sat at 7.5 mg once weekly. Under the US Zepbound label, the recommended maintenance dosages for weight reduction are 5 mg, 10 mg or 15 mg once weekly, reached by increasing in 2.5 mg increments after at least four weeks on the current dose[4]. The 7.5 mg pen is a step on the way up rather than one of the labelled maintenance doses. The Mounjaro label lists the same six strengths and caps adults at 15 mg once weekly. In the EU and EEA, tirzepatide is centrally authorised as Mounjaro for both type-2 diabetes and weight management[5].

The authors read their result as evidence that the effect holds at maintenance doses below the approved maximum. That is a fair description of what they observed. It is not a reason to plan a lower dose. This is where patients happened to land after titration in one clinic over six months, not a dose comparison, and nobody was randomised to 7.5 mg against 15 mg. What a single-arm cohort cannot settle

There is no placebo group, so the 17.21% carries everything that happened to these patients over six months, not just the drug. For scale: in SURMOUNT-1, the phase-3 randomised trial of 2,539 adults with obesity and without diabetes, the placebo arm still lost 3.1% of body weight by week 72 on lifestyle intervention alone[2]. A hospital nutrition clinic is doing more than dispensing a peptide, and a single-arm design cannot separate the two contributions.

Three further limits. Selection: people who present to and stay in a hospital obesity service differ from the general population on motivation, comorbidity burden and follow-up. Scale and setting: 107 participants at one Spanish centre, which is a fraction of the SURMOUNT programme enrolment. Duration: six months is short next to the 72-week trials, and the trial weight curves were still falling at that point, so the timepoints are not interchangeable.

Where it sits next to the randomised evidence

SURMOUNT-1 reported mean weight reductions of 15.0% on 5 mg, 19.5% on 10 mg and 20.9% on 15 mg at 72 weeks against 3.1% on placebo[2]. The Spanish figure of 17.21% at six months on a median 7.5 mg sits inside that range and arrives faster, which is the kind of gap that usually reflects study design rather than a better drug. What real-world cohorts add is the tolerability and persistence picture, and a 3.7% dropout rate in routine care is worth noting given how much of the GLP-1 class discussion is about people quitting within a year.

What no six-month cohort addresses is what happens afterwards. SURMOUNT-4 withdrew tirzepatide from participants who had already lost a mean 20.9% over a 36-week lead-in. Over the following 52 weeks the placebo arm regained 14.0% while those who continued lost a further 5.5%[3]. Effectiveness at six months and durability at two years are separate questions, and only the first one is on the table here. The same gap applies to real-world reports on semaglutide and to the newer triple agonists such as retatrutide, which have shorter follow-up still.

Frequently asked

Does this study prove tirzepatide works better than the trials suggested?

No. It is a single-arm observational cohort of 107 people at one Spanish clinic with no control group, so the 17.21% mean loss at six months includes the effect of the specialist nutrition care those patients also received. SURMOUNT-1, the randomised trial, is the stronger evidence for the drug effect itself: 15.0% to 20.9% depending on dose at 72 weeks, against 3.1% on placebo.

Is 7.5 mg a normal tirzepatide dose?

It is one of six marketed strengths. Under the US Zepbound label the recommended maintenance dosages for weight reduction are 5 mg, 10 mg or 15 mg once weekly, with the intermediate strengths used during titration in 2.5 mg increments. The median participant in the Spanish cohort was on 7.5 mg at six months, which the authors describe as below the approved maximum. That is an observation about where patients landed, not a dosing recommendation.

How is a prospective observational study different from a randomised trial?

A prospective observational study follows patients forward in time as they are treated in normal practice, with no randomisation and usually no comparison group. That makes it good at describing what happens in routine care and poor at attributing the result to the drug alone, because diet, behaviour change, motivation and selection all ride along with the treatment. A randomised controlled trial assigns treatment by chance, which is what isolates the drug effect.

What does the 3.7% dropout rate tell us?

It suggests good tolerability in this particular setting over six months, which is a genuine contribution because gastrointestinal side effects and discontinuation are the main practical limits of the class. It is not directly comparable to discontinuation figures from telehealth or pharmacy claims data, where patients get less follow-up. A specialist obesity clinic with scheduled visits is close to the best case for persistence.
